WhatIs Marine Engineering

Marine engineering is the engineering discipline focusing on the design, construction, operation, and maintenance of ships, boats, and other marine vessels.

It involves applying engineering principles to ensure the safe, efficient, and reliable operation of marine systems, from propulsion to onboard power generation.

Key Characteristics / Core Concepts

  • Design and construction of marine structures
  • Propulsion systems (engines, propellers, etc.)
  • Power generation and distribution
  • Safety systems and regulations
  • Maintenance and repair

How It Works / Its Function

Marine engineers ensure the vessel’s systems operate effectively and safely. This includes designing efficient propulsion systems, managing onboard power, implementing safety measures, and performing regular maintenance to prevent failures.

Their work directly impacts the vessel’s performance, safety, and overall cost-effectiveness.

Examples

  • Designing a new propulsion system for a cargo ship
  • Overseeing the installation of a new engine in a cruise liner
  • Troubleshooting and repairing a malfunctioning system on a fishing boat

Why is it Important? / Significance

Marine engineering is crucial for global trade and transport, as it’s integral to the operation of vessels transporting goods and people across the oceans.

It ensures the safe and efficient movement of goods and passengers, contributing significantly to the global economy.
